A 3d laser scan of a hand carved wax is incorporated into a CAD jewelry
design, CNC milled in wax, then cast and finished by traditional
methods.

Since it will be scaled down to a precise size and thickness in ArtCAM,
the hand carved wax can be done much larger than the finished piece,
thereby allowing the capture of precise, natural detail. The depth of
small features such as fur is exaggerated in the hand carved wax, in
order to retain much of the original likeness in the final polish of
the casting.
